Princess Astrid, Mrs. Ferner (Astrid Maud Ingeborg; born 12 February 1932) is the second daughter of King Olav V and Princess Märtha of Sweden. She is the older sister of King Harald V of Norway and younger sister of the late Princess Ragnhild. She became the “first lady” of Norway during the reign of her paternal grandfather, Haakon VII, after her mother's death in 1954, and continued in this role during her father's reign until her brother married in 1968.
